Etymology 2[edit]
From Proto-Central-Pacific vonu, from Proto-Oceanic *ponuq, from Proto-Malayo-Polynesian *pənuq, from Proto-Austronesian *pəNuq.
Adjective[edit]
*fonu
- full (of a container)
